Use

Some states and local tax authorities allow employees to claim allowances and exemptions from their income tax. This information is entered here on Infotype 0210 and used to calculate the employee's income tax liability.

Procedure

  1. Choose Human resources ® Personnel management ® Administration ® HR master data ® Maintain.
  2. Enter the employee’s personnel number.
  3. Specify W-4 Withholding Information (Infotype 0210) in the Infotype field
  4. Enter the state or local authority in the Subtype field, and choose This graphic is explained in the accompanying text.
  5. The Create W-4 Withholding Info. screen appears.

    Note

    Different fields will be active on the infotype depending on which authority you entered in the Subtype field.

  6. Enter the employee’s filing status and the relevant exemption information and amounts.
  7. Note

    If a limit on the number of allowances an employee may claim has been set by the IRS or other authority and entered in Infotype 0161 IRS Mandates, the IRS mandates indicator will be active.

  8. If you define the employee as exempt with the Tax exempt indicator, then you need to define the validity dates for the exemption in the Start and To fields.
  9. If the employee has requested an additional amount to be withheld from their pay, enter the amount in the Add. withholding field and define the calculation method to be used for the withholding amount.
  10. Save your entries.

Result

The employee’s State or Local Withholding Allowance Certificate details are recorded.
